MySQL除了增刪改查你還會什麼?

2021-08-21 06:17:41 字數 601 閱讀 2055

mysql除了增刪改查你還會什麼?

安全效能,資料安全,資料備份,資料還原,資料採集,資料探勘,備份恢復、資料索引、訪問許可權等等~~

那要看你業務了,業務複雜了就會發現,很多不單單是php**那麼簡單點事情了。比如搜尋的功能變得複雜,那麼sql的like可能就不行了,你要學搜尋引擎,比如簡單點的sphinx。業務對資料的要求,可能要考慮事務、觸發器,來保證業務。伺服器壓力大,看壓力出在**,php**問題還是什麼,php**問題怎麼優化,比如xhprof可以幫你分層分析php的呼叫。

總之,當你覺得自己確實除了增刪改查,想不到還有什麼。說明你做的業務還是比較侷限,業務要求也可能比較侷限

不要小看增刪改查

單「 增 」入資料庫來說,就有「直接提交」,「無重新整理提交」,併發請求大的可能還需要快取、延遲寫。但就應用層來說,很多東西都可以歸結到增刪改查的行列。

如果偏說增刪改查之外的東西,那無非是 系統分析能力(效率,瓶頸、運維)、系統架構能力,專案管理能力等等。

一般的程式最基本的就是增刪改查,關鍵是怎麼刪,怎麼改,怎麼查,怎麼增,如何提高效率的去執行,如何安全的執行,如何去處理大批量的資料,等等,重點還是優化,安全,效率方面的問題,看你怎麼去把crud這個最基礎的功能發揮到極致。

mysql增刪改查效果 mysql增刪改查

檢視所有資料庫 mysql show databases 建立乙個庫ghd並指定字符集為utp8 mysql create database ghd charset utf8 檢視mysql支援的字符集 mysql show char set 建立乙個表,並設定id為主鍵 create table ...

mysql增刪改查擴充套件 MySQL增刪改查

1 插入 insert 1 insert into 表名 values 值1 值2 例子 insert into t1 values zengsf 23 fengshao 22 2 insert into 表名 欄位1,values 值1 例子 insert into t1 name values ...

mysql建刪改查 MySQL增刪改查

登入mysql mysql u root p 密碼 建立使用者 mysql insert into mysql.user host,user,password values localhost test password 1234 這樣就建立了乙個名為 test 密碼為 1234 的使用者。注意 此...